For the security review: the Cricketfall crash-report pipeline for the Pondhop mobile app is configured through environment variables, nothing baked into the binary. Symbol upload paths, retention windows, and the PII scrubber toggle are all documented in the table below — scrubbing is on by default and we'd like to keep it that way. The ingest worker also needs to authenticate to the crash store, and that secret is set on the following line:

sealed setting: VAULT_KEY20=99c8657b7398a947e274

## Authentication

Snapshot runs against the Pictoform rendering service require a plugin credential. Each plugin author gets one key scoped to their namespace; snapshots uploaded without it are rejected at ingest. Rotate the key whenever you publish a major version. Requests go to the internal Veldt endpoint, and the key you include in the header appears below.

app token of fajop-fahif = qvz4-AnML

## Who to ping: slow autocomplete index

If the Birchline autocomplete index is lagging (suggestions taking >400ms, or stale entries showing up), it's almost always the nightly rebuild falling behind. Don't restart the indexer yourself — that makes the backlog worse. The owning team is Typeahead Guild; Priya runs point this quarter and usually replies fast during the eng sync window. For anything index-related, drop a note to the guild inbox below.

billing contact of bawep-fawif = fenath_zorael@nelvrocorp.corp